# #1a45a2

A color — cool, vivid, technical, modern. Deterministic analysis from BrandSweets (no inference).

## Values

- Hex: `#1a45a2`
- RGB: rgb(26, 69, 162)
- HSL: hsl(221, 72%, 37%)
- OKLCH: oklch(0.421 0.158 262.8)
- Relative luminance: 0.0708
- Nearest named color: Cobalt Blue (#0047ab, Δ 1.788) — https://brandsweets.com/colors/cobalt
- Moods: cool, vivid, technical, modern

## Contrast (WCAG 2.x, as text)

- On white (#ffffff): 8.69:1 — AA pass, AA-large pass, AAA pass
- On black (#000000): 2.42:1 — AA fail, AA-large fail, AAA fail. Fix: AA: text → #3e71e0 (4.64:1); AA: background → #bdbdbd (4.62:1); AAA: text → #6e95e7 (7.12:1); AAA: background → #e8e8e8 (7.09:1)
